What's the best time to vacation in Jacksonville?
Planning for the weather is a good way to make your trip to Jacksonville relaxing and enjoyable, especially when you’re splurging. The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 81°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 60°F. Average annual precipitation for Jacksonville is 48 inches.
What's there to see and do in Jacksonville?
Take in some sights and attractions while you’re in Jacksonville by visiting TIAA Bank Field, Jacksonville Cruise Terminal, and Jacksonville Naval Air Station. If you have a bit of extra time while you’re in the area, you might want to check out St. Johns Town Center and Florida Theatre.
How can I get around Jacksonville?
It’s easier to get around town comfortably when you know your options. You can take advantage of metro transit at Jacksonville Central Station, James Weldon Johnson Park Station, and Riverplace Station.
